U.S. Luxury Home Sales Plummet in Biggest Drop Since Onset of Pandemic

June 15, 2022 by Ted Leave a Comment

In what is likely another sign of the housing market downturn, and perhaps a cooling of the overall economy, sales of luxury homes in the U.S. plummeted in the three-month period that ended in April, according to an analysis by Redfin Corp. as reported by Bloomberg News. The Redfin analysis covered the top 50 metropolitan areas and revealed the largest drop in sales of luxury properties since the onset of the pandemic.

Tampa Integrators Angered as Supplier Becomes Competitor

April 28, 2022 by Ted 8 Comments

DOW Technologies logo

Owners of Distributor DOW Technologies Launch Integrator SMARTSolutions

For years, many Tampa, FL-area integrators relied upon distributor Dow Technologies as a valued supply partner for the technology solutions they needed to complete their system designs and installations. But not long ago, the owners of Dow Technologies acquired an integration business and merged it with their existing satellite installation business to create a new Tampa integrator they call SMARTSolutions – and now many of those same integrators say a partner…has become a competitor. And they are quite angry about it…
